What was the main cause of the Sino-Japanese War?

Answers

fights between the Chinese and Japanese to gain influence on the Korean peninsula was one of the main causes of the First Sino-Japanese War.

The main cause of the Sino-Japanese War was territorial disputes and competition for influence in East Asia.

The Sino-Japanese War was a conflict fought between the Empire of Japan and the Qing Dynasty of China from 1894 to 1895. The main cause of the war was a power struggle over control of Korea and influence in East Asia. Japan, seeking to expand its empire, challenged China's authority in the region.

Tensions escalated, leading to military confrontations and Japan's eventual victory. The war resulted in significant territorial and economic concessions by China to Japan, marking a shift in the regional power dynamics and contributing to broader geopolitical changes in East Asia.

What was an effect of the Civil War?

Answers

The Civil War confirmed the single political entity of the United States, led to freedom for more than four million enslaved Americans, established a more powerful and centralized federal government, and laid the foundation for America's emergence as a world power in the 20th century.Though freedom did not lead to equality for former slaves, the Civil War initiated immense constitutional changes that re-defined the nature of American society and acted as a point of departure in the struggle for equal civil and human rights.
